What Features Should You Consider When Choosing an AC DC Stick Welder?
When selecting the best AC DC stick welder for the money, several features are essential to consider to ensure you make an informed purchase.
- Power Output: The power output of a stick welder is crucial as it determines the thickness of the materials you can weld. Look for a welder with adjustable amperage settings to accommodate a range of welding tasks and to ensure you can handle both thin and thick materials effectively.
- Portability: If you plan to move your welder between job sites, its weight and design are important. Lightweight models with carrying handles or built-in wheels can enhance mobility, making it easier to transport the device without straining.
- Duty Cycle: The duty cycle indicates how long you can weld continuously before needing to let the welder cool down. A higher duty cycle is beneficial for longer projects, as it allows for extended use without interruption, which is particularly important in professional settings.
- Ease of Use: Look for features that enhance usability, such as intuitive controls and a clear display. Beginner-friendly welders often come with preset functions and easy-to-follow instructions, making them suitable for users of all skill levels.
- Versatility: A welder capable of handling both AC and DC currents offers greater flexibility in welding different materials, such as aluminum and steel. This versatility is especially important if you plan to work on diverse projects that require various welding techniques.
- Safety Features: Built-in safety features like thermal overload protection and short circuit prevention can help protect both the welder and the user. These features are essential for preventing accidents and ensuring safe operation over time.
- Reviews and Brand Reputation: Researching user reviews and the reputation of the brand can provide insight into the reliability and performance of a welder. Brands with a strong customer service history and positive feedback are often a safer bet for quality and support.

What Common Mistakes Should You Avoid When Selecting an AC DC Stick Welder?
When selecting an AC DC stick welder, there are several common mistakes to avoid to ensure you get the best value for your investment.
- Overlooking the Duty Cycle: It’s crucial to consider the duty cycle of a welder, which indicates how long it can operate before needing a cooldown period. A higher duty cycle means the welder can run longer at maximum output, making it more efficient for larger projects.
- Ignoring Amperage Range: Make sure to check the amperage range of the welder, as this affects its versatility. A wider range allows you to work with various materials and thicknesses, ensuring you can tackle different welding jobs effectively.
- Neglecting Portability: If you plan to move your welder frequently, portability is a key factor. Look for a lightweight model with a comfortable handle and possibly wheels, as this can make transportation much easier and more convenient.
- Not Considering Brand Reputation: Choosing a welder from a reputable brand can save you from headaches down the line. Established brands often provide better customer support, warranties, and overall quality, which is important for long-term satisfaction.
- Failing to Check for Features: Modern stick welders often come with additional features such as hot start, arc force control, and anti-stick technology. These features can enhance performance and make welding easier, so be sure to evaluate them when comparing models.
- Disregarding User Reviews: User reviews can provide valuable insights into the real-world performance of a welder. Take the time to read feedback from other users to understand potential problems and benefits that may not be evident from the specifications alone.
- Not Assessing Power Supply Needs: Ensure that the welder you choose is compatible with your power supply. Some stick welders require a higher voltage outlet, so it’s important to verify that your workspace can accommodate the necessary power requirements.
- Overemphasizing Price Over Quality: While it’s important to find the best AC DC stick welder for the money, focusing solely on price can lead to poor choices. Sometimes investing a little more upfront in a quality welder can save you money in repairs and replacements in the future.
